com.esri.arcgis.geodatabaseui
Class ICalculatorProxy

java.lang.Object
  extended by com.esri.arcgis.interop.Dispatch
      extended by com.esri.arcgis.geodatabaseui.ICalculatorProxy
All Implemented Interfaces:
ICalculator, java.io.Externalizable, java.io.Serializable

Deprecated. Internal use only. Proxy for COM Interface 'ICalculator'. Generated 3/19/2015 1:21:02 PM from 'C:\ArcGIS\COM\esriGeoDatabaseUI.olb'

Description: 'Provides access to members that calculate field values in a table.' Generator Options: PromptForTypeLibraries = False ClashPrefix = esri_ LowerCaseMemberNames = True IDispatchOnly = False RetryOnReject = False AwtForOcxs = True ArraysAsObjects = False DontRenameSameMethods = False ImplementConflictingInterfaces = True ReuseMethods = True RenameConflictingInterfaceMethods = True GenBeanInfo = True GenerateJavadoc =

public class ICalculatorProxy
extends com.esri.arcgis.interop.Dispatch
implements ICalculator, java.io.Serializable

Internal use class

See Also:
Serialized Form

Field Summary
 boolean noncastable
          Deprecated.  
static java.lang.Class targetClass
          Deprecated.  
 
Fields inherited from class com.esri.arcgis.interop.Dispatch
DISPATCH_METHOD, DISPATCH_PROPERTYGET, DISPATCH_PROPERTYPUT, DISPATCH_PROPERTYPUTREF, objRef
 
Fields inherited from interface com.esri.arcgis.geodatabaseui.ICalculator
IID, IID28232c3a_d7d8_450c_a1da_9c1ef5a5a175
 
Constructor Summary
  ICalculatorProxy()
          Deprecated. For internal use only
  ICalculatorProxy(java.lang.Object obj)
          Deprecated.  
protected ICalculatorProxy(java.lang.Object obj, java.lang.String iid)
          Deprecated.  
  ICalculatorProxy(java.lang.String CLSID,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
protected ICalculatorProxy(java.lang.String CLSID, java.lang.String iid, java.lang.String host, com.esri.arcgis.interop.AuthInfo authInfo)
          Deprecated.  
 
Method Summary
 void addListener(java.lang.String iidStr, java.lang.Object theListener, java.lang.Object theSource)
          Deprecated.  
 IEnvelope calculate()
          Deprecated. Performs the calculation by executing the pre-expression and expression.
 java.lang.String getExpression()
          Deprecated. Expression or value applied to a field in each row of the cursor.
 java.lang.String getPreExpression()
          Deprecated. A pre-calculation determination of a value or variable that may be used as the expression (or value) of the calculation.
 boolean isShowErrorPrompt()
          Deprecated. Indicates whether to show a message prompt when an error occurs during calculation.
 void removeListener(java.lang.String iidStr, java.lang.Object theListener)
          Deprecated.  
 void setCallbackByRef(ICalculatorCallback rhs1)
          Deprecated. The call back routine.
 void setCursorByRef(ICursor rhs1)
          Deprecated. Cursor used to access the rows on which the calculation will be performed.
 void setExpression(java.lang.String pExpression)
          Deprecated. Expression or value applied to a field in each row of the cursor.
 void setField(java.lang.String rhs1)
          Deprecated. Field to perform the calculation on.
 void setPreExpression(java.lang.String pPreExpression)
          Deprecated. A pre-calculation determination of a value or variable that may be used as the expression (or value) of the calculation.
 void setShowErrorPrompt(boolean pShowPrompt)
          Deprecated. Indicates whether to show a message prompt when an error occurs during calculation.
 
Methods inherited from class com.esri.arcgis.interop.Dispatch
bindUsingMoniker, constructVtblPosTable, convertToNative, cookieForListener, createDispatch, createObjrefMonikerDisplayName, equals, getActiveObject, getActiveObject, getDefaultProperty, getDispatchIdOfName, getLastErrorCode, getMtsObjectContext, getObjRef, getPropertyByName, getPropertyByName, getVtblPos, hashCode, initDispatch, invoke, invokeMethodByName, invokeMethodByName, invokeMethodByName, invokePropertyGetByName, invokePropertyPutByName, invokePropertyPutByRefByName, isNativeMode, isObjRef, optimizedVtblInvoke, queryInterface, readExternal, release, setNativeMode, setPropertyByName, toString, vtblInvoke, writeExternal
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Field Detail

targetClass

public static final java.lang.Class targetClass
Deprecated. 

noncastable

public boolean noncastable
Deprecated. 
Constructor Detail

ICalculatorProxy

public ICalculatorProxy(java.lang.String CLSID,
                        java.lang.String host,
                        com.esri.arcgis.interop.AuthInfo authInfo)
                 throws java.net.UnknownHostException,
                        java.io.IOException
Deprecated. 
Throws:
java.net.UnknownHostException
java.io.IOException

ICalculatorProxy

public ICalculatorProxy()
Deprecated. 
For internal use only


ICalculatorProxy

public ICalculatorProxy(java.lang.Object obj)
                 thro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

ICalculatorProxy

protected ICalculatorProxy(java.lang.Object obj,
                           java.lang.String iid)
                    thro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Exception

ICalculatorProxy

protected ICalculatorProxy(java.lang.String CLSID,
                           java.lang.String iid,
                           java.lang.String host,
                           com.esri.arcgis.interop.AuthInfo authInfo)
                    throws java.io.IOException
Deprecated. 
Throws:
java.io.IOException
Method Detail

addListener

public void addListener(java.lang.String iidStr,
                        java.lang.Object theListener,
                        java.lang.Object theSource)
                 throws java.io.IOException
Deprecated. 
Overrides:
addList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

removeListener

public void removeListener(java.lang.String iidStr,
                           java.lang.Object theListener)
                    throws java.io.IOException
Deprecated. 
Overrides:
removeListener in class com.esri.arcgis.interop.Dispatch
Throws:
java.io.IOException

setCursorByRef

public void setCursorByRef(ICursor rhs1)
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
Cursor used to access the rows on which the calculation will be performed.

Specified by:
setCursorByRef in interface ICalculator
Parameters:
rhs1 - A reference to a com.esri.arcgis.geodatabase.ICursor (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setCallbackByRef

public void setCallbackByRef(ICalculatorCallback rhs1)
                      throws java.io.IOException,
                             AutomationException
Deprecated. 
The call back routine.

Specified by:
setCallbackByRef in interface ICalculator
Parameters:
rhs1 - A reference to a com.esri.arcgis.geodatabaseui.ICalculatorCallback (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setField

public void setField(java.lang.String rhs1)
              throws java.io.IOException,
                     AutomationException
Deprecated. 
Field to perform the calculation on.

Specified by:
setField in interface ICalculator
Parameters:
rhs1 - The rhs1 (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setPreExpression

public void setPreExpression(java.lang.String pPreExpression)
                      throws java.io.IOException,
                             AutomationException
Deprecated. 
A pre-calculation determination of a value or variable that may be used as the expression (or value) of the calculation.

Specified by:
setPreExpression in interface ICalculator
Parameters:
pPreExpression - The pPreExpression (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getPreExpression

public java.lang.String getPreExpression()
                                  throws java.io.IOException,
                                         AutomationException
Deprecated. 
A pre-calculation determination of a value or variable that may be used as the expression (or value) of the calculation.

Specified by:
getPreExpression in interface ICalculator
Returns:
The pPreExpression
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setExpression

public void setExpression(java.lang.String pExpression)
                   throws java.io.IOException,
                          AutomationException
Deprecated. 
Expression or value applied to a field in each row of the cursor.

Specified by:
setExpression in interface ICalculator
Parameters:
pExpression - The pExpression (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

getExpression

public java.lang.String getExpression()
                               throws java.io.IOException,
                                      AutomationException
Deprecated. 
Expression or value applied to a field in each row of the cursor.

Specified by:
getExpression in interface ICalculator
Returns:
The pExpression
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

calculate

public IEnvelope calculate()
                    throws java.io.IOException,
                           AutomationException
Deprecated. 
Performs the calculation by executing the pre-expression and expression.

Specified by:
calculate in interface ICalculator
Returns:
A reference to a com.esri.arcgis.geometry.IEnvelope
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

setShowErrorPrompt

public void setShowErrorPrompt(boolean pShowPrompt)
                        throws java.io.IOException,
                               AutomationException
Deprecated. 
Indicates whether to show a message prompt when an error occurs during calculation.

Specified by:
setShowErrorPrompt in interface ICalculator
Parameters:
pShowPrompt - The pShowPrompt (in)
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.

isShowErrorPrompt

public boolean isShowErrorPrompt()
                          throws java.io.IOException,
                                 AutomationException
Deprecated. 
Indicates whether to show a message prompt when an error occurs during calculation.

Specified by:
isShowErrorPrompt in interface ICalculator
Returns:
The pShowPrompt
Throws:
java.io.IOException - If there are interop problems.
AutomationException - If the ArcObject component throws an exception.